The Rising Acceptance of Cosmetic Tattooing

Than ever before when only bikers, sailors or prisoners proudly displayed tattoos on their arms or chests. Nowadays, celebrities, celebrities, the girl-next-door and private sector employees are marking their with unique symbols.

In this era of one-size-fits-all conformity, who wouldn't want to make an argument about his life, loves, or philosophy by 'inking' his unique personality in beautiful intricate designs or determining to telegraph his message to the world in Sanskrit or Latin Script?

Not merely is tattooing being carried out being a mark of individuality, but cosmetic tattooing can also be increasingly gaining interest in order to hide accident or illness scars in order to enhance facial expression.

Since tattoos are acceptable, even desirable for "regular" people, the creative individual that uses a different career may want to explore permanent makeup training schools where he/she will become familiar with cosmetic tattooing. These provide basic to advanced classes when one would learn how to enhance eyebrows, eyelids and lips in addition to how you can camouflage scars and take away tattoos.



Cosmetology careers are rising in popularity and for the individual that marches to a different drummer a job in cosmetic tattooing may be her or his golden ticket in the fascinating world of permanent makeup.

However, an excellent permanent makeup school is not a walk in the park. Anticipate to spend a huge selection of hours of instruction learning skills associated with the craft in addition to being endless hours of practice sessions prior to going onto the face. As soon as the training programs there are apprenticeships that last from few months to some year.Perhaps the least talented of us is capable of some amount of success within this business by diligent practice of the techniques taught.

Once licensed, an existing artist could very well earn $150.00 to $250.00 an hour in many locations in america.

Training at permanent makeup schools and obtaining a license will provide a person with a gross annual income-not counting tariff of equipment, supplies, insurance, and marketing-of $55,000 to $80,000 annually.

What if the individual considering a profession in cosmetic tattooing look out for in a school? He has to make certain that the college is licensed knowning that the tutors are board certified.
